Tints, Shades, and Tones

Tints of color #6bdcd2

Tints

A tint is obtained by adding white to a color. This process reduces darkness.
Shades of color #6bdcd2

Shades

A shade is obtained by adding black to a color. This process increases darkness.
Tones of color #6bdcd2

Tones

A tone is produced either by mixing a color with grey, or by both tinting and shading.
